Context: Ardenfell line margins slipped three points over two quarters. Drivers: input steel costs, aggressive discounting at the Westmoor branch, and a stale price book. Proposal: uplift list prices four percent, tighten discount authority to regional level, sunset the two lowest-margin SKUs. Risk: volume loss at Halverton accounts, estimated under two percent. Decision requested at Thursday's review. Modelling assumptions are in the appendix pack. The commercial reasoning leadership wants kept close is noted directly below.

board note of tajop-yajof: The finance team signed off on a budget of $77.6 million for Project Pramir.

## Fix timezone drift in scheduled report exports

Welcome aboard! This PR addresses a bug in Quillbrook's export pipeline where reports scheduled near midnight rendered dates in UTC rather than the workspace's configured zone. The fix resolves the zone once per export job and threads it through the formatter, rather than calling into the locale service per row. Please read `export/clock.md` before reviewing, since offset caching is subtle here. The caching behavior is governed by the constants below.

limits module of bagaf-taduf:
CAPS = {
    "belix": 599,
    "sildor": 750,
}

**Q: A customer says they're still seeing old prices — is this the stale-cache bug?**

Possibly. The Pellwick catalog cache bug from last quarter caused edge nodes to serve expired entries for up to six hours. A fix shipped and a purge ran, but a small number of accounts may still hit cold regions. Ask the customer to hard-refresh first; if prices remain stale, escalate to the catalog team. The full postmortem, including affected regions and timelines, is available here.

operations page: https://confluence.zemvarlabs.internal/projects/display/browse/display/8963

**Q: What do I do if a team member loses their badge?**

Report the loss to the Hartwell Plaza security office within one business day. Security will deactivate the missing badge immediately and issue a loaner valid for up to five days. Team assistants should log the incident in the Doorlog tracker and confirm the replacement request with the floor coordinator, Priya at Kestrel Dynamics. While the replacement is being printed, staff can use the shared entry code for the east stairwell door, which is listed below.

staff pass of baweg-bawep = bdg-AIU-1